Grading and Material Selection That Prevent Common Problems
We begin by evaluating the slope around your pool, the distance to structures, and how water currently drains after rain or splashing. In Duluth, harsh winter conditions can contribute to ice buildup and moisture-related issues around nearby foundations. We install a compacted base, set natural stone with attention to surface texture, and ensure that coping sits flush with the pool edge to prevent tripping hazards.
After installation, you'll notice that water drains quickly off the stone surface, wet areas dry faster, and there's less algae or moss growth compared to textured concrete. The stone stays cooler underfoot during sunny days and provides better traction when wet. Coping stones are set level and stable, so they don't shift or crack when people sit on the edge or when the ground freezes.
